private void EditarRegistro() { FrmMesonerosItem F = new FrmMesonerosItem(); Mesonero registro = (Mesonero)this.bs.Current; if (registro == null) { return; } F.registro = registro; F.Modificar(); if (F.DialogResult == DialogResult.OK) { try { db.SaveChanges(); } catch (System.Data.OptimisticConcurrencyException x) { MessageBox.Show("Error al guardar los datos:\n" + x.InnerException.Message, "Atencion", MessageBoxButtons.OK, MessageBoxIcon.Error); } } else { db.Refresh(System.Data.Objects.RefreshMode.StoreWins, registro); } }
private void EditarRegistro() { FrmClientesItem F = new FrmClientesItem(); Cliente registro = (Cliente)this.bs.Current; string OldCedula = registro.CedulaRif; if (registro == null) { return; } F.registro = registro; F.Modificar(); if (F.DialogResult == DialogResult.OK) { db.SaveChanges(); if (MessageBox.Show("Desea Aplicar estos cambios al libro de ventas", "Atencion", MessageBoxButtons.YesNo, MessageBoxIcon.Question, MessageBoxDefaultButton.Button2) == System.Windows.Forms.DialogResult.Yes) { db.ExecuteStoreCommand(string.Format("Update LibroVentas Set CedulaRif='{0}',RazonSocial='{1}' Where CedulaRif='{2}'", registro.CedulaRif, registro.RazonSocial, OldCedula)); } Busqueda(); } else { db.Refresh(System.Data.Objects.RefreshMode.StoreWins, registro); } }
private void EditarRegistro() { FrmLibroInventariosItem F = new FrmLibroInventariosItem(); LibroInventario registro = (LibroInventario)this.bs.Current; if (registro == null) { return; } F.registro = registro; F.Modificar(); if (F.DialogResult == DialogResult.OK) { F.registro.Mes = Convert.ToInt16(txtMes.Text); F.registro.Año = Convert.ToInt16(txtAño.Text); F.registro.Calcular(); F.registro.Ajustes = F.registro.InventarioFisico - F.registro.Final; db.SaveChanges(); Busqueda(); } else { db.Refresh(System.Data.Objects.RefreshMode.StoreWins, registro); } }
private void EditarRegistro() { FrmIngredientesItem F = new FrmIngredientesItem(); Ingrediente registro = (Ingrediente)this.bs.Current; if (registro == null) { return; } F.registro = registro; F.Modificar(); if (F.DialogResult == DialogResult.OK) { db.SaveChanges(); Busqueda(); } else { db.Refresh(System.Data.Objects.RefreshMode.StoreWins, registro); } }